King’s Birthday Honours list 2026: Kevin Sinfield knighted and six Lionesses made MBEs


Knighthood

Kevin Sinfield (coach, former international and fundraiser), for services to rugby league, rugby union and the MND community

Commanders of the Order of the British Empire (CBE)

Neil Fox MBE (former rugby league international), for services to rugby league and the community in West Yorkshire

Officers of the Order of the British Empire (OBE)

Mel Bound (founder, This Woman Runs), for services to women’s community sport

David Dein (former Arsenal chairman and founder, The Twinning Project), for services to football and charity

Luke Donald (golfer), for services to golf

Dr Clare Halsted (administrator, volunteer and former athlete), for services to fencing

Shaun Murphy (snooker player), for services to snooker and charity

Ian Robertson (broadcaster and former Scotland international), for services to rugby union and broadcasting

Emily Scarratt (former England international), for services to rugby union

Members of the Order of the British Empire (MBE)

Michelle Agyemang (England international), for services to football

Brenda Bland (former Great Britain team manager), for services to swimming

Lee Carsley (coach, England men’s Under-21s), for services to football

Jess Carter (England international), for services to football

Jane Figueiredo (coach, Aquatics GB), for services to diving

Hannah Hampton (England international), for services to football

Jane Harvey (official), for services to tennis

Lauren James (England international), for services to football

Cliff Jones (former Wales international), for services to Welsh football

Chloe Kelly (England international), for services to football

Lou Macari (founder, Macari Foundation, and former Scotland international), for services to football and homeless people in Stoke-on-Trent

Ryan Moore (jockey), for services to horse racing and British sport

Richard Morris (head, GB Para Badminton), for services to sport and disabled people

Garry Richardson (broadcaster), for services to sport broadcasting

Alessia Russo (England international), for services to football

Gary Street (former England women’s head coach), for services to rugby union

Brian Walsh (coach), for services to cricket
